Which Games Actually Pay Real Money in 2026?

Not all games are created equal. From what I have seen, the best real money games are the ones with high RTP (Return to Player) and low house edge. But here is the catch: the casino still has to pay you.

I recommend these categories for consistent wins:

  • High RTP Slots (96%+): Games like Blood Suckers (98%) or Starburst (96.1%). But check the T&Cs. Some casinos reduce the contribution of these slots toward wagering requirements. Yes, that is legal. It is also annoying.
  • Blackjack (Classic Rules): The house edge can drop to 0.5% if you use basic strategy. But avoid «Blackjack Switch» or side bets. Those are traps.
  • Video Poker (Jacks or Better): RTP can hit 99.5% with perfect play. This is my personal favourite for grinding.
  • Provably Fair Crypto Games: These let you verify the outcome on the blockchain. No more «the algorithm hates me» excuses. You can check the hash.

How to Spot a Rogue Casino (From Someone Who Got Scammed)

I have a checklist I use before I deposit any real money. You should too.

  1. Check the License: Look for UKGC license number at the bottom of the page. If it is missing, leave.
  2. Read the Bonus T&Cs: Specifically the wagering requirements. If it says «35x on bonus + deposit» and you deposit £100 with a £100 bonus, you need to wager £7,000 before you can withdraw. That is insane.
  3. Test the Withdrawal: Deposit £20. Play a few hands. Try to withdraw £10. If the process is slow or asks for «verification documents» that are impossible to provide, run.
  4. Check the Blockchain: For crypto casinos, look for «Provably Fair» or «Verifiable Seeds». If they do not offer this, your game results could be manipulated.

Can I win real money with free spins?

Yes, but the wagering requirements are brutal. A typical offer is «50 free spins on Starburst, 35x wagering, max cashout £100». That means if you win £50 from the spins, you need to wager £1,750 before you can withdraw. And you can only take out £100 maximum. It is not as good as it sounds.

Do crypto casinos have better RTP than fiat ones?

Not necessarily. RTP is set by the game provider, not the casino. However, some crypto-only casinos offer higher RTP because they have lower overheads. I have seen slots with 98% RTP on some crypto sites. But always verify the RTP in the game info.
